How to Make This Beef Stew
To make this easy beef stew recipe, you will need the following ingredients:
- 1 pound of beef stew meat
- 1 tablespoon of olive oil
- 1 onion, chopped
- 2 cloves of garlic, minced
- 2 carrots, peeled and chopped
- 1 cup of celery, chopped
- 1 cup of red wine
- 1 cup of beef broth
- 1 teaspoon of Worcestershire sauce
- 1 teaspoon of salt
- 1/2 teaspoon of black pepper
- 1 bay leaf
- 1 tablespoon of cornstarch
- 2 tablespoons of cold water
To make the stew, first brown the beef stew meat in a large pot or Dutch oven over medium heat. Once the meat is browned, add the onion, garlic, carrots, and celery and cook until softened. Add the red wine and beef broth, bring to a boil, then reduce heat and simmer for 1 hour. Add the Worcestershire sauce, salt, pepper, and bay leaf and simmer for another 1 hour.
In a small bowl, whisk together the cornstarch and cold water until smooth. Add the cornstarch mixture to the stew and cook, stirring constantly, until the stew has thickened. Remove the bay leaf and serve the stew immediately.
FAQ
Q: What can use instead of beef stew meat?
You can use any type of beef for this stew, such as chuck roast, flank steak, or tenderloin. You can also use pork, lamb, or chicken.
Q: What can use instead of red wine?
You can use any type of dry white wine, or even chicken broth or vegetable broth.
Q: How long can store this stew?
This stew can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 3 days, or in the freezer for up to 3 months.

Tips for Making This Beef Stew
- Use a chuck roast for the best flavor.
- Brown the beef in batches to prevent the meat from stewing.
- Add a little red wine to the stew for extra flavor.
